Incomes for North Bay Based Mortgages

The following depicts the average income of Canadians living in North Bay who have submitted a mortgage inquiry using the pre-approval application on CanEquity's web site.

Average annual gross income for
mortgage applicants in North Bay: $45,634.41
applicants within all of Canada: $58,592.40
Difference: ($12,957.99)
  
mortgage co-applicants in North Bay: $40,827.93
co-applicants within all of Canada: $41,278.89
Difference: ($450.97)

Note: Commercial Mortgages were not included for this section, only residential mortgage loans were used.
